html页面怎么链接pdf
时间: 2024-02-01 07:03:55 浏览: 25
文件?
您可以在html页面中使用<a>标签来链接PDF文件,如下所示:
<a href="path/to/your/pdf/file.pdf">Link to PDF</a>
请将"path/to/your/pdf/file.pdf"替换为所需PDF文件的实际文件路径。
另外,您也可以添加target="_blank"属性,使链接在新窗口中打开:
<a href="path/to/your/pdf/file.pdf" target="_blank">Link to PDF</a>
相关问题
html页面怎么嵌入链接pdf
文件?
您可以使用以下代码将 PDF 文件嵌入 HTML 页面中:
<embed src="example.pdf" width="500" height="375" type='application/pdf'>
其中,“src”属性指定 PDF 文件的 URL, “width”和“height”属性指定嵌入的 PDF 文件的宽度和高度。该代码可以放置在HTML页面的任何位置,以嵌入您需要的PDF文件。
请注意,某些浏览器可能不支持此代码,因此最好测试嵌入的 PDF 文件,以确保其在您需要的所有浏览器中正常显示。
html页面自动生成pdf
要在HTML页面中自动生成PDF,你可以使用JavaScript库jsPDF。这个库可以让你在浏览器中生成PDF文档,而不需要使用服务器端的PDF生成工具。
以下是一个基本的示例。首先,你需要在你的HTML页面中引入jsPDF库:
```
<script src="https://cdnjs.cloudflare.com/ajax/libs/jspdf/1.5.3/jspdf.debug.js"></script>
```
然后,你可以使用以下JavaScript代码在页面上添加一个按钮,当点击它时,会生成一个PDF文档:
```
<button onclick="generatePDF()">Generate PDF</button>
<script>
function generatePDF() {
// 创建一个新的jsPDF对象
var doc = new jsPDF();
// 将HTML页面转换为canvas
var canvas = document.querySelector('body');
// 将canvas添加到PDF文档中
var imageData = canvas.toDataURL('image/png');
doc.addImage(imageData, 'PNG', 10, 10, 180, 250);
// 保存PDF文件
doc.save('my-document.pdf');
}
</script>
```
这个代码会将整个HTML页面转换为canvas,并将canvas添加到PDF文档中。你可以根据需要调整canvas的大小和位置。最后,文档会以“my-document.pdf”为文件名保存在用户的计算机上。
相关推荐
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)